A corner-site community pub retaining a number of historic fittings and tilework. The vault area, popular with locals, is small and narrow and has a green tiled dado; there is more tiling on the wall between the vault and rear right area, and in this area a modest vestibule entrance with a partly visible mosaic floor. Note the mosaic tiled floor on the inside of the former side entrance to the 'Vault' . The narrow doorway to the 'Vault' on the right of the main entrance in only 2 feet wide! as is the cellar doorway. Etched glass in the doors advertises the 'vault' and the (former) 'outdoor dept'. The back area has a dart board and pool table. It has a more modern styling but with attractive wall seating. This larger bar provides a more comfortable lounge area.
